Corsair Gaming, Inc. designs, markets, and distributes gaming and streaming peripherals, components, systems, and PC gaming software, including products such as keyboards, mice, headsets, controllers, capture cards, stream decks, microphones, power supplies, cooling, cases, and DRAM modules. It sells through distributors and retailers and directly to consumers, serving gamers and content creators across the Americas, Europe, the Middle East, and Asia Pacific.
